Wood Supplier Services in Polokwane, Limpopo
In Polokwane, Limpopo, wood suppliers typically offer a range of materials and services designed to meet the demands of builders, cabinetmakers, furniture makers, and DIY enthusiasts. The local market commonly features both softwood and hardwood options, alongside panels and sheet goods suitable for construction, joinery, and fabrication projects. Clients can expect access to a variety of timber grades, moisture contents, and finish options, selected to suit the arid to subtropical climate of the region.
Core offerings usually include the supply of sawn timber in standard dimensions, planed or dressed timber ready for immediate use, and a selection of panels such as plywood, MDF, and particleboard. Treated timbers are frequently available for external applications, including fencing, decks, and cladding, with treatment aimed at improving durability in local conditions. For specialised needs, some suppliers provide hardwoods suitable for high-stress joinery, flooring, or outdoor furniture.
Freight and delivery form an important part of the service in Polokwane, where large orders and off-site construction sites may require reliable transportation. Many suppliers arrange delivery within a defined radius and offer assistance with loading, unloading, and handling at the customer’s premises. For smaller purchases, counter pickup or yard collection is commonly an option, subject to stock availability and access arrangements.
Value-added services frequently seen in this market address efficiency and precision. These include cutting to length, racking and trimming, making rebates or grooves, and preparing bespoke components to order. Some yards also offer planing, sanding, and edge finishing, enabling immediate use in joinery or furniture projects. Where milling facilities exist, practitioners can request customised profiles or matched sets to simplify assembly and ensure consistent quality across components.
Practical considerations for customers encompass stock planning, moisture control, and storage. Wood behaves with ambient humidity, so buyers are advised to select products with appropriate moisture content for the intended application. In outdoor or exterior contexts, considering treatment, sealing, and maintenance schedules is essential to prolong lifespan. Suppliers typically provide guidance on best practices for storage, including protection from rain, sun exposure, and pest intrusion, to preserve material stability and appearance.
Project planning often benefits from discussing quantities, lead times, and seasonal demand with the supplier. In fast-moving sectors such as carpentry and construction, stock levels may fluctuate, and specialist items might require advance ordering. Where possible, customers are encouraged to obtain accurate cut lists, finished dimensions, and material certifications or specifications relevant to their project’s requirements, while allowing the supplier to advise on suitable alternatives if certain items are unavailable.
